Best Price inspected, 'deceptive' gift packs seized | | | Early Times Report JAMMU, Oct 24: A legal metrology department team today carried out a surprise checking of Welmart India-owned Best Price Wholesale Store here and seized deceptive gift packs of different companies. The checking was carried out to protect the interests of consumers during the festive season, official sources said. The checking was jointly carried out by the Legal Metrology Department's assistant controller Kewal Krishan, Inspector Pooja and Inspector Rohit. The team found a number of packs of gift items which were packed in big packages to mislead the consumers regarding the actual quantity. According to Manoj Prabhakar, Deputy Controller Legal Metrology Enforcement, a large number of complaints were received telephonically and through social media that national companies had flooded the market with gift packs to fleece the consumers by way of decorative deceptive packs which were marked with excessive MRP as compared to net contents. The packing date of the package was also alleged to be different from the packing date of the individual packs inside the gift packs, sources informed. All such deceptive packages of Bikano, Bonn, Creamica, McVities, Bectora Food Festive, Rassa Food, Delmontic, L'Oréal and other brands were seized by Inspector Pooja and seizure memo was issued to the management of the companies to show cause the discrepancies found in such packages. The team also booked other companies for violation of different provisions, including Kitty Industries for less weight of packages which were seized. |
